0

使用我们为计划任务请求 oauth 访问令牌的图形 API,我成功收到了访问令牌。令牌列出的范围如下

Calendars.ReadWrite Contacts.ReadWrite Directory.Read.All Group.ReadWrite.All Notes.ReadWrite People.Read **Tasks.ReadWrite** User.Read.All profile openid email

但是,当我尝试执行任何计划任务时,出现以下错误。 GET /groups/{group-id}/planner/plans

错误是The resource you are looking for might have been removed, had its name changed, or its temporarily unavailable

是否可以识别用户在其帐户中可以访问的资源?是否有任何图形 API 可以为用户列出资源。

4

1 回答 1

0

Tasks.ReadWrite 不适用于 Planner,但您拥有 Group.ReadWrite.All,这是正确的权限,因此问题不在于范围。

阅读组内计划的任务要求调用者是组的成员。做业主是行不通的。

没有一个 API 可以为您提供用户可以访问的所有计划。最好的可用方法是列出用户所属的组,并获取每个组中的计划列表

于 2020-07-13T19:04:56.037 回答